*Importance of the

Atmosphere:

*Earth’s atmosphere is

a thin layer of air that

forms a protective

covering around the

planet, without which

days would be

extremely hot and

nights extremely cold

*Makeup of the

Atmosphere:

*Mixture of gases,

solids, and liquids that

surround the planet

that extend from

Earth’s Surface to

outer space.

Page 3: Atmosphere and Spheres of the Earth a… · *Earth’s atmosphere is a thin layer of air that forms a protective covering around the planet, without which days would be extremely

*Gases in atmosphere:

*Nitrogen (78%),

Oxygen (21%) and

other gases (Argon

(0.93%), Carbon

Dioxide (0.03%) and

more)

*Solids in atmosphere;

*Dust, salt, pollen

*Liquids in atmosphere:

*Water droplets and

other liquid droplets

* Pressure is the force exerted in an area

* Air pressure is greater near Earth’s surface and decreases higher in the atmosphere

* In other words, Air pressure decreases with altitude

* People find it harder to breathe in high mountains because fewer air molecules exist there.

* Jets that fly in the stratosphere must maintain pressurized cabins so that people can breathe

* The four main spheres of the Earth are:

* Atmosphere -The gaseous layer that surrounds the Earth. It receives heat and moisture from the surface and redistributes them, returning some heat and all of the moisture to the surface. It supplies vital elements needed to sustain life forms

* Hydrosphere - The liquid realm of the Earth is principally the mass of water in the world’s oceans. It also includes solid ice in mountain and continental glaciers. Water occurs as a gaseous vapor, liquid droplets, and solid ice crystals. In the lithosphere,water is found in the uppermost layers in soils and in ground water reservoirs.

* Lithosphere - This outermost solid layer of the Earth provides a platform for most life-forms. The solid bedrock bears a shallow layer of soil in which nutrient elements become available to organisms. The surface of the lithosphere is sculpted into landforms which provide varied habitats for plants, animals, and humans.

* Biosphere - Most of the biosphere is contained in the shallow surface zone called the life layer. It includes the surface of the lands and the upper 100 meters of the ocean. On land, the life layer is the zone of interactions among the biosphere, lithosphere, and atmosphere.

Climate = What you expect,

Weather = What you get.

• Climate is defined as

averaged weather, typically

defined in terms of mean

and other statistical

quantities (higher order

moments), that measure

variability over a period of

time and over a geographical

region (space).
